JavaScript读取和写入XML的方法
XML(Extensible Markup Language)是一种用于存储和传输数据的标准格式,可以用来存储和传输结构化数据,并且可以被不同的应用程序识别。JavaScript可以通过XMLHttpRequest对象读取和写入XML,以获取和更新XML文档。
JavaScript读取XML的方法
要读取XML文档,需要创建一个XMLHttpRequest对象,调用open()方法,指定要读取的XML文档的URL,并设置请求方式为“GET”,调用send()方法发送请求,通过responseXML属性获取XML文档。
var xmlhttp; if (window.XMLHttpRequest) {// code for IE7+, Firefox, Chrome, Opera, Safari xmlhttp=new XMLHttpRequest(); } else {// code for IE6, IE5 xmlhttp=new ActiveXObject("Microsoft.XMLHTTP"); } xmlhttp.open("GET","test.xml",false); xmlhttp.send(); var xmlDoc=xmlhttp.responseXML;
JavaScript写入XML的方法
要写入XML文档,需要创建一个XMLHttpRequest对象,调用open()方法,指定要写入的XML文档的URL,并设置请求方式为“POST”,调用send()方法发送请求,通过responseXML属性获取XML文档。
var xmlhttp; if (window.XMLHttpRequest) {// code for IE7+, Firefox, Chrome, Opera, Safari xmlhttp=new XMLHttpRequest(); } else {// code for IE6, IE5 xmlhttp=new ActiveXObject("Microsoft.XMLHTTP"); } xmlhttp.open("POST","test.xml",false); xmlhttp.send(""); var xmlDoc=xmlhttp.responseXML; JavaScript John Doe
JavaScript可以通过XMLHttpRequest对象读取和写入XML,以获取和更新XML文档。读取XML文档时,需要先创建XMLHttpRequest对象,调用open()方法,指定要读取的XML文档的URL,并设置请求方式为“GET”,调用send()方法发送请求,通过responseXML属性获取XML文档。写入XML文档时,需要先创建XMLHttpRequest对象,调用open()方法,指定要写入的XML文档的URL,并设置请求方式为“POST”,调用send()方法发送请求,通过responseXML属性获取XML文档。